In his new book, one of the best British writers asks the most important questions: what makes us human? What determines our actions and inner world? Can a machine understand the human heart?
The plot centers on an alternate history. Britain lost the Falklands War, and Alan Turing made a breakthrough in creating artificial intelligence: this world is different from ours, and even love lives in it according to other laws.
In an alternate 1980s London, misguided loser Charlie falls in love with Miranda, a girl with a big secret in her past. When Charlie suddenly runs out of money, the first thing he does is buy Adam, one of the first androids. Together with Miranda, they create Adam's personality. The new creature is a near-perfect human. And soon the trio forms a love triangle.
